GP10YEHE3/73 Product Overview

Introduction

The GP10YEHE3/73 is a semiconductor product belonging to the category of diodes. This entry provides an overview of its basic information, specifications, detailed pin configuration, functional features, advantages and disadvantages, working principles, detailed application field plans, and alternative models.

Basic Information Overview

  • Category: Diodes
  • Use: Rectification of electrical current
  • Characteristics: High efficiency, low forward voltage drop
  • Package: SOD-123
  • Essence: Semiconductor diode
  • Packaging/Quantity: Tape & Reel, 3000 units per reel

Specifications

  • Forward Voltage: 1V
  • Reverse Voltage: 100V
  • Average Rectified Current: 1A
  • Peak Surge Current: 30A
  • Operating Temperature Range: -65°C to +175°C

Detailed Pin Configuration

The GP10YEHE3/73 diode has a standard SOD-123 package with two pins. The anode is connected to pin 1, and the cathode is connected to pin 2.

Working Principles

The GP10YEHE3/73 operates based on the principle of unidirectional conduction, allowing current to flow in only one direction when forward biased. When reverse biased, it exhibits minimal conduction.
